    Are Taylor Swift’s UK Eras Tour shows going ahead?

    It’s been a tough few weeks for Taylor Swift and her fans after the Southport tragedy and the Vienna concert terror threat.

    Given the climate in the UK right now, with rioting and unease, Swifties with tickets for her five nights at Wembley Stadium are wondering if the gigs will go ahead.

    The Eras Tour was set to arrive in Vienna, Austria, for performances this weekend but has been cancelled after a terror threat was unearthed.

    Increased security was initially announced at the Ernst Happel Stadium until a ‘concrete threat’ put a stop to the entire show.

    Some high profile fan accounts have offered up their Wembley tickets to anyone in Vienna who is now unable to go but wants to travel to the UK for a final chance to see her.

    Taylor, 34, is yet to speak on the cancellations and it is believed she intends to go ahead with the Wembley gigs this month.

    ‘UK riots thugs jailed and shamed on TV’ - Paper Talk

    Editorial 09 August 2024. 

    Friday’s front pages have a few different stories as their leads. One of the most popular is the continued coverage of the recent riots and unrest across parts of England and Northern Ireland after the Southport mass stabbings. There are hopes the unrest has ended but police are still preparing for this weekend. 

    Elsewhere, a 19-year-old has been arrested for an alleged terrorist plot at a Taylor Swift concert. In response to the news, three Taylor Swift concerts in Austria have been cancelled. The suspect has admitted plans of a machete and explosives attack as well as plans to drive his car into the crowds.
